What is Anjananamika eye disease?

Published in Eye Conditions 1 min read

Anjananamika, in Ayurvedic science, is correlated with a stye, an inflammation of the eyelid.

Understanding Anjananamika (Stye)

Based on Ayurvedic principles, Anjananamika, similar to a stye, presents with specific signs and symptoms.

Key Symptoms:

  • Dahatodavatitamrapidaka: This translates to a boil that is Tamravarna (copper-colored).
  • Burning Sensation: A daha or burning sensation in the affected area.
  • Pricking Sensation: A todavat or pricking sensation in the eyelid (Vartmapradesha).

In essence, Anjananamika, as understood in Ayurveda, describes an inflamed boil on the eyelid, accompanied by burning and pricking sensations, closely aligning with what is medically known as a stye.
